Understanding Pay by Mobile Casino Options
When we talk about paying by mobile at online casinos, we're often referring to several different methods that fall under this umbrella. Direct carrier billing, where the charge is added to your monthly phone bill, is one of the most common. Services like Boku and Payforit act as intermediaries, processing the transaction securely between the casino and your mobile network operator. These services essentially provide a bridge, allowing funds to move seamlessly, avoiding the need to share your direct banking information with the casino itself. This added layer of security is a significant benefit for many players. The process typically involves simply entering your phone number and confirming the transaction via a text message.
However, it’s crucial to understand the nuances of each method. Some options might impose daily spending limits, designed to promote responsible gambling. Others may not be available in all regions, due to regulatory restrictions or agreements between the payment provider and mobile networks. Furthermore, some mobile providers might block these types of transactions altogether. Before committing to a pay by mobile casino, it’s essential to check the terms and conditions of both the casino and the chosen payment method to ensure compatibility and understand any potential limitations. Familiarizing yourself with these details will prevent any unwelcome surprises down the line.

Potential Drawbacks and Considerations
While pay by mobile casino options offer numerous benefits, it’s equally important to be aware of the potential drawbacks. Perhaps the most significant limitation is the relatively low deposit limits often imposed by these methods. Compared to bank transfers or credit cards, the maximum amount you can deposit using your mobile phone bill is generally lower. This may not be ideal for high-rollers or players who prefer to deposit larger sums of money at once. It’s essential to check the specific deposit limits of both the casino and the payment provider before making a decision.
Another potential concern is the possible imposition of fees. While some mobile payment services don’t charge any fees, others may levy a small transaction fee, which can reduce your overall winnings. It’s crucial to carefully review the terms and conditions of the payment provider to understand any potential charges. Also, withdrawals are generally not supported through mobile billing. Players who wish to withdraw their winnings will typically need to use a different method, such as a bank transfer or e-wallet. This can add an extra step to the withdrawal process.
